Saltar al contenido
NexoSmart Logo
Tecnología

¿React Native o Flutter para app móvil?

Publicado: 2026-04-08 · Actualizado: 2026-04-08

Para la mayoría de apps empresariales y de consumo, React Native es la mejor opción en 2026. Tiene el ecosistema más grande (Next.js, Expo, miles de librerías), más desarrolladores disponibles en LATAM, y permite reusar conocimiento web con JavaScript/React. Flutter tiene ventaja en animaciones complejas y performance gráfica. NexoSmart usa React Native como tecnología principal para desarrollo móvil.

95%
De los proyectos móviles de NexoSmart usan React Native

NexoSmart

40-60%
Ahorro vs desarrollo nativo separado (iOS + Android)
90%
De código compartido entre plataformas con React Native

Comparativa React Native vs Flutter — actualizada 2026

CriterioReact NativeFlutter
LenguajeJavaScript / TypeScriptDart
Performance★★★★☆ (95% de apps)★★★★★ (animaciones)
Ecosistema★★★★★ (npm + React)★★★★☆ (pub.dev)
Talento LATAM★★★★★ (muy amplio)★★★☆☆ (creciendo)
Reuso web★★★★★ (React / Next.js)★★★☆☆ (Flutter Web)
Look nativo★★★★★ (componentes nativos)★★★★☆ (motor propio)
Curva aprendizaje★★★★☆ (si sabés React)★★★☆☆ (aprender Dart)
Empresas que lo usanInstagram, Airbnb, DiscordGoogle Pay, BMW, Alibaba

¿En qué se diferencian React Native y Flutter?

React Native (Meta) usa JavaScript y componentes nativos reales de cada plataforma. Flutter (Google) usa Dart y renderiza su propio motor gráfico (Skia). React Native produce apps que se ven exactamente como nativas; Flutter tiene un look propio que requiere personalización para verse nativo en cada plataforma.

¿Cuál tiene mejor performance?

Flutter gana marginalmente en benchmarks sintéticos y animaciones complejas gracias a su motor gráfico propio. Pero para el 95% de apps reales (e-commerce, gestión, delivery, redes sociales), la diferencia es imperceptible. React Native con la New Architecture (Fabric + TurboModules) cerró la brecha de performance significativamente.

¿Cuál tiene más desarrolladores en el mercado?

React Native tiene significativamente más desarrolladores disponibles, especialmente en Latinoamérica. Al usar JavaScript y React, cualquier desarrollador web con experiencia en React puede transicionar a React Native rápidamente. Flutter requiere aprender Dart, un lenguaje que se usa exclusivamente para Flutter.

¿Por qué NexoSmart elige React Native?

Elegimos React Native por cuatro razones: el ecosistema más grande del mercado (Expo, React Navigation, miles de librerías), la posibilidad de reusar código y conocimiento con nuestros proyectos web en React/Next.js, el mayor pool de talento en LATAM para escalar equipos, y la madurez probada por apps como Instagram, Facebook y Airbnb.

¿Cuándo conviene Flutter sobre React Native?

Flutter es mejor elección cuando la app tiene animaciones gráficas intensivas (tipo juegos casuales), cuando el equipo ya domina Dart/Flutter, o cuando se necesita un look visual altamente customizado e idéntico en ambas plataformas. Para el resto de los casos, React Native ofrece más ventajas.

Preguntas frecuentes

Sí. Instagram, Facebook Marketplace, Shopify y Discord usan React Native en producción con millones de usuarios. La New Architecture soporta apps de alta complejidad sin problemas.

Es poco probable. React Native tiene la ventaja estratégica de estar basado en JavaScript/React, el ecosistema web más grande del mundo. Flutter crece, pero Dart limita su adopción vs la ubicuidad de JavaScript.

Sí, ambos generan apps nativas que se publican normalmente en App Store y Google Play. Ni Apple ni Google distinguen entre apps React Native, Flutter o nativas puras.

El costo es similar. La diferencia principal es la disponibilidad de desarrolladores: hay más devs React Native en el mercado, lo que puede impactar en tiempos de contratación y costos de equipo.

Es posible pero implica reescribir la app. Lo recomendado es evaluar bien al inicio. NexoSmart ofrece consultoría gratuita para ayudar a elegir la tecnología correcta según tu proyecto.

Escrito por Maximiliano Rodríguez, Fundador y Director de NexoSmart

Última actualización: abril de 2026

Cotizá tu proyecto

Completá estos 3 pasos y recibí una propuesta detallada en tu email.

Contacto
Tu idea
Detalles
Paso 1 de 3: Datos de contacto

Temas relacionados